Jakarta, April 23, 2026 – The iCare Student Activity Unit of Bunda Mulia University, Ancol Campus, held a blood drive with the theme “Smart Lifestyle: Live Better, Start Today” at the Student Lounge on the 1st Floor of Bunda Mulia University. Fifty-seven donors, consisting of students and members of the UBM academic community, participated in the drive. The event aimed to raise awareness of the importance of blood donation and to introduce iCare as an organization focused on environmental, health, and social issues.


The activity began with coordination between the person in charge and the committee to prepare the location and ensure smooth technical operations on the ground. The committee also collaborated with the North Jakarta PDDI and Dharmais Cancer Hospital to prepare the activity equipment. The blood donation process involved several stages, starting with filling out a digital form, checking hemoglobin and health conditions, and then drawing blood. Finally, the blood donation process concluded with the distribution of refreshments, gifts, and donor cards to participants.

The event concluded with an appreciation ceremony for all involved, a documentation session, and a tidying up of the activity area.
